Biographical information

Biographical information

Contribute ›
  • Son of Fred Davies of Park Road, Papanui, Christchurch

    Attested in Wellington

    Suffered from epileptic fits, was granted medical leave and later discharged

    Received the Queens South Africa medal and South Africa 1901 clasp

    Father was named Fred Davies. AWMM
